This purple mizuna does better in the late spring and summer, when it's slower to bolt than the green, and is lovely in the winter, when the purple leaves are at their richest

- Cultivation
- Direct sow in lines or blocks, or under cover for winter cropping. You can speed the germination process up in spring by sowing into a length of guttering under cover and transplanting outside.
Care Tips
Thin or space plants 10-15cm for cut-and-come-again, 20cm if you want large leaves. Keep moist. It may get infested with flea beetle, April-August leaving lots of tiny holes all over the leaves. Protect with a physical barrier of fleece from sowing.
